Company Overview
What is Alibaba Group Holding?
Alibaba Group Holding is one of the world’s largest e-commerce and technology conglomerates, headquartered in Hangzhou, China. Founded by Jack Ma in 1999, the company operates several businesses within its ecosystem, including:
- E-commerce: Taobao, Tmall, and Alibaba.com are its major platforms for consumers and businesses.
- Cloud Computing: Alibaba Cloud offers a suite of cloud services aimed at empowering businesses globally.
- Digital Media and Entertainment: Alibaba operates platforms like Youku and Alibaba Pictures.
- Logistics: Cainiao Network is the logistics arm, ensuring efficient delivery services across China and beyond.
Alibaba’s diverse revenue streams and extensive user base position it as a titan of industry in rapidly growing markets.
Historical Performance
Over the last two decades, Alibaba Group Holding has demonstrated impressive growth. The company went public in September 2014 and has been one of the largest IPOs in history, raising $25 billion. Reviewing its historical performance provides valuable insights:
- Revenue Growth: From 2015 to 2020, Alibaba’s revenue has shown a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of over 30%. Such growth can be attributed to increasing Internet penetration and an expanding middle class in China.
- Earnings Performance: The company has consistently generated profits, though recent regulatory pressures have impacted margins.

Market Positioning
Competitive Landscape Analysis
A crucial component of the Alibaba Group Holding: A Comprehensive Stock Analysis for 2025 is understanding its competitive landscape. Key competitors include:
- JD.com: Competing primarily in e-commerce, JD.com has a distinct logistics advantage due to its investment in self-owned delivery systems.
- Pinduoduo: Known for a social commerce model, Pinduoduo offers attractive pricing strategies that appeal to a wider demographic, particularly in rural China.
- Tencent: While primarily a tech conglomerate, Tencent’s investment in online retail and social platforms poses a significant competitive challenge.

Expansion Efforts
- Southeast Asia: Through its Lazada platform, Alibaba aims to capture the rapidly growing ASEAN market. Investments here could yield positive results as the region embraces e-commerce.
- Europe and North America: Alibaba is actively developing partnerships and refining its strategies in these territories, aiming for a broader global footprint.
